Converter certificado digital pfx para pem


Fonte: https://webhost.pt/extrair-certificado-e-chave-privada-dum-ficheiro-pfx/ 


 Extrair certificado e Chave Privada a partir de um PFX

Objetivo:
Por vezes existe a necessidade de exportar um certificado e a sua chave privada de um servidor Windows de forma a separar o par de chaves para que seja utilizado num outro servidor web que não o IIS.
Procedimento:
  1. Mover o ficheiro exportado (ex: file.pfx) para um servidor onde se encontre instalado o OpenSSL.
    Nota: O ficheiro pfx está em formato PKCS#12 e inclui o certificado e a chave privada.
    Para exportar a chave privada deve correr-se o seguinte comando:
    openssl pkcs12 -in certname.pfx -nocerts -out key.pem -nodes
  2. De forma a exportar o certificado o comando a executar é o seguinte:
    openssl pkcs12 -in certname.pfx -nokeys -out cert.pem
  3. O seguinte comando deve ser executado para remover a palavra passe da chave privada:
    openssl rsa -in key.pem -out server.key

Comentários

Postagens mais visitadas deste blog

Criando usuários e dando permissões no Postgree SQL

Configurando o modo WORKER no Apache - CENTOS